Název v původním jazyce
Errors in the list of works, supplies and services in public works tenders
Popis výsledku v původním jazyce
The occurrence of errors in public works tender documentation is an undesirable phenomenon which is unfortunately often encountered in construction practice. Errors may have various causes and also have varying levels of negative effects on the successful implementation of the investment project. Taking this fact into consideration, this paper aims to identify and assess errors in terms of the requirements laid down by the applicable legislation in the Czech Republic, especially the Public Procurement Act and the associated implementing decree. A total of 126 public tenders were analysed in detail from this perspective. The results show that the occurrence of particular errors is relatively high, especially with regard to the specification of the bill of quantities and the requirement to include references to openly accessible price systems. Furthermore, errors relating to the specification of the quantity of works, units of measurement and descriptions of cost items were identified as having the largest impact on a project. Findings presented in this paper aim to highlight common errors in public tender documents and raise awareness of the need to improve their quality to ensure legislative compliance.
